Program Note
S is a suicide designer who assists people to commit suicide according to a method of their own choosing. When a man′s loved one kills herself, he decides to investigate and discovers that S is behind the suicide. An adaptation of Kim Young-ha′s novel/ Have the Right to Ravage Myself, director Jeon Soo-il moves the subjective perspective of the original novel to that of multiple perspectives, and focuses on the psychological profile of the people tempted to commit suicide. A portrayal of hidden loneliness and emptiness as well as modern people′s desire to end their lives aesthetically. It was PPP′s choice at the 7th Pusan International Film Festival and France′s RG Prince participated in the financing of the film.
Director
Director
JEON Soo-il
Upon graduating Paris Film School, he got his master degree at Paris University 7 (Denis Diderot University) and Paris University 8 (University of Vincennes in Saint-Denis). Based in Busan, he formed an independent filmmakers’ organization, Dongnyeok: Eastern Sky. In 1996, his film [Echoing in My Being] won the Woonpa award at Busan International Film Festival and was presented in Un Certaine Regard at Cannes International Film Festival the following year. His recent films include [Himalaya, Where the Wind Dwells] (2008) and [I Came from Busan] (2009). He is working on his next film [El Cóndor Pasa].
